Abstract
A system of coaxial RF power transfer standards (directional couplers with thermistor mounts on their side arms) and associated instrumentation has been developed for accurate transfer of calibration factors from primary standards laboratories to working power meters. The frequency range is 0.1 to 12.4 GHz and calibration can be transferred to terminating or feedthrough power meters. The system includes six RF power sources, five coaxial RF power transfer standards, a dc substitution power standard, and feedback circuits (including chopper and amplifier). The sources are stabilized by dc substitution feedback so that the RF power is either ½, 1, 5, or 10 milliwatts. Since no corrections are made for the impedances of the source and load, the maximum possible error in transferring a calibration depends upon the VSWR of the bolometer mount or feedthrough power meter to which the calibration is transferred. This error approaches 1 percent as the VSWR approaches 1.5. Calibrations can be transferred at fixed frequencies or using swept frequency methods. High precision swept frequency techniques for measuring insertion loss and input and equivalent output VSWR were developed in connection with this system. These are described and the results of system performance measurements are given.Keywords
